Starr King UU Church is sponsoring Naomi Klein’s “This Changes Everything” movie Sunday, January 7th at Castro Valley Library.

Naomi Klein has once more informed us like nobody else of the pervasiveness of the use of fossil fuels in America and the world which has led to the current disastrous results of climate change. Her film crew accompanied her on a tour of nine countries and five continents, presenting stories of people on the front lines dealing with the effects of climate change–Now! We’ll tie Klein’s dramatic stories and narrative into the new Poor People’s Campaign–A Call for a Moral Revival, being organized by Reverend Dr. William Barber II, which will create enough disruption in the Spring of 2018 in Washington DC, Sacramento, and 24 other state capitals, to finally begin to change the focus of America to the problems which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. attempted to address in the original Poor People’s Campaign fifty years ago–poverty, racism, and eternal war, adding the new issue of climate change, which has been recognized as significant only in the last 20-odd years.
